The Different Types of Fridges and Freezers

When it comes to refrigeration, choices can vary widely based upon design, size, and functions. Here's a comprehensive contrast:

Types of Refrigerators

TypeDescriptionProsCons
Leading FreezerTraditional style with the freezer on top of the fridgeCost-effective, roomy, easy to accessRestricted features, needs bending for lower fridge
Bottom FreezerFreezer compartment situated at the bottomSimpler access to fresh food, contemporary lookLess storage area in the freezer
Side-by-SideFridge and freezer compartments are nearbyEasier access to both compartments, integrated ice maker choiceNarrow shelves, tends to be less roomy
French DoorTwo doors for the fridge top and a pull-out freezer drawerAmple space, easy company, elegantUsually greater rate point, requires more space
CompactLittle fridges perfect for dormitory or little kitchensPortable and space-savingRestricted storage, not suitable for households

Types of Freezers

TypeDescriptionProsCons
Chest FreezerA big, deep freezer that opens from the topOutstanding energy performance, large storage spaceRequires more flooring space, tough to organize
Upright FreezerA vertical freezer that opens from the frontEasier organization with racks, compact designUsually utilizes more electrical power, smaller capability
Portable FreezerSmall freezers developed for travel or smaller sized areasLight-weight, best for on-the-go needsMinimal storage and not as powerful

Secret Components of Refrigerators and Freezers

Understanding the key elements of fridges and freezers can assist users appreciate their performance and troubleshoot typical issues.

Main Components

  1. Compressor: The heart of the cooling system, accountable for flowing refrigerant.
  2. Condenser Coils: These coils launch heat from the refrigerant, allowing cooling to take place.
  3. Evaporator Coils: Inside the fridge or freezer, these coils absorb heat, creating a cold environment.
  4. Thermostat: Regulates the temperature inside the home appliance.
  5. Fans: Ensure correct airflow to distribute the cold air evenly.

Energy Efficiency

Energy performance is important, given the quantity of electrical energy fridges and freezers can take in. Try to find models with the ENERGY STAR label, showing they meet energy performance guidelines set by the U.S. Environmental Protection Agency.

Cleaning and Maintenance

Maintenance TaskFrequencyTips
Tidy the coilsEvery 6 monthsDisconnect and vacuum or brush the condenser coils for performance.
Inspect door sealsMonthlyExamine for cracks or spaces; clean with warm, soapy water.
Thaw freezerAs neededAvoid ice buildup for much better efficiency; switch off and let melt before cleaning.
Change water filtersEvery 6 monthsGuarantee fresh-tasting ice and water by regularly altering filters.

FREQUENTLY ASKED QUESTION: Common Questions About Fridges and Freezers

Q1: How frequently should I defrost my freezer?

A1: Depending on the design, defrost your freezer whenever ice accumulation surpasses 1/4 inch (0.6 cm). Manual defrost models might need more frequent attention than frost-free ones.

Q2: What should I do if my fridge isn't cooling effectively?

A2: First, check the temperature settings. If they are appropriate, examine the door seals for gaps. An obstructed condenser coil or malfunctioning compressor may need expert service.

Q3: Are there any foods I should never put in the fridge or freezer?

A3: Yes, avoid saving potatoes, onions, and tomatoes in the fridge as cold temperature levels can impact their flavor and texture. In the freezer, prevent foods with high water content, like lettuce, which can end up being mushy.

Q4: How can I reduce energy consumption?

A4: Keep the fridge and freezer full (without overstuffing), lessen door openings, and ensure proper seals. Think about upgrading to an energy-efficient design if yours is older.

Q5: What's the best method to arrange a fridge and freezer?

A5: In the fridge, store dairy on the leading rack, meat on the bottom, and fruits and veggies in designated drawers. In the freezer, keep older items in view and label containers for easy access.
